Rebecca Gayheart Reveals Challenges in Co-Parenting with Eric Dane Amid ALS Battle

Rebecca Gayheart Discusses Complicated Relationship with Eric Dane

Rebecca Gayheart is shedding light on her complex relationship with estranged husband Eric Dane as he bravely faces amyotrophic lateral sclerosis (ALS). During a recent podcast appearance, Gayheart openly discussed the personal challenges they encounter while co-parenting their two daughters under such trying circumstances.

Facing ALS Together

On the “Broad Ideas Rachel Bilson & Olivia Allen” podcast, Gayheart shared insights into her family dynamics during Dane’s ongoing battle with this life-altering illness. She emphasized the importance of presenting a united front for their daughters, Billie and Georgia.

“I am definitely trying to show my daughters that we show up for people no matter what,” Gayheart explained. “He is our family, he is your father. We show up, and we try to do it with some dignity and some grace and just get through this as best we can.” This candid reflection reveals the emotional complexities that come with caregiving and family bonds.

Navigating Separation Amidst Illness

Though the couple has been separated for eight years, Gayheart’s commitment to providing support remains unwavering. She filed for divorce from Dane after 14 years of marriage in 2018. However, in March 2025, she dismissed the filing just weeks before he publicly revealed his ALS diagnosis.

“I don’t know if I’m doing it well or if I’m doing it in the wrong way or the right way. I’m just showing up for them. I guess time will tell,” she admitted during the podcast. This admission highlights the daily uncertainties that come with caring for a loved one facing serious health issues.

Lessons in Resilience

Gayheart described the experience as “very humbling” and expressed a profound sense of personal growth through adversity. “It’s all very humbling. I think one key lesson I hope to pass on to my kids is that while you are there for others, you also need to ensure you are taking care of yourself,” she stated.

She stressed the importance of creating lasting memories with their father for the sake of her daughters. “I just want to make sure I provide them with the opportunity to spend time with him, so that they don’t ever look back and regret missed moments,” she said.

Understanding ALS and Its Impact

Eric Dane announced his ALS diagnosis, commonly known as Lou Gehrig’s disease, in April 2025. This debilitating condition affects nerve cells in the brain and spinal cord, leading to severe muscle control loss and other significant health issues. According to medical experts, the disease can also affect breathing and swallowing.

Dane publicly expressed gratitude for having his family by his side as they navigate the challenges ahead. In a heartfelt statement made at the time of his diagnosis, he remarked, “I feel fortunate that I am able to continue working and look forward to returning to the set of ‘Euphoria’ next week. I kindly ask for privacy during this time.” Such requests for privacy serve to protect the family’s emotional space as they cope with Dane’s illness.

Advocacy and Awareness

This summer, Dane took part in conversations with lawmakers in Washington, D.C., to advocate for ALS research and therapeutic advancements. He emphasized the urgent need for timely diagnoses, stating, “ALS is the last thing they want to diagnose anybody with. Often, it takes too long for people to be diagnosed, excluding them from important clinical trials.” His efforts aim to bring awareness to the struggles faced by ALS patients and their families.
